For music enthusiasts who want to enjoy their favorite tunes without internet access, downloading songs from Spotify can be really helpful, especially when traveling or conserving data. Here’s a simple guide on how to download music from Spotify so you can listen to your collection offline.
Step 1: Get a Premium Account First, you’ll need a Premium Spotify account. Upgrading to Premium lets you download songs, skip ads, and enjoy better audio quality. Visit Spotify’s website, choose a Premium plan, and upgrade if you haven’t already.
Premium Benefits:
- Download songs for offline listening
- Ad-free experience
- Improved audio quality
How to Download Songs on Mobile:
- Open the Spotify app on your phone.
- Find the song, album, or playlist you want.
- Tap the three dots next to it.
- Select “Download.”
How to Download Songs on Desktop:
- Open Spotify on your computer.
- Find the music you want to download.
- Click the toggle switch next to “Download.”
Managing Your Downloads:
- To see your downloaded songs, go to “Your Library” and choose “Downloads.”
- Create playlists for your downloaded songs.
- To remove downloads, turn off the “Download” option for specific songs, albums, or playlists.
FAQs:
- Can I download songs on multiple devices? Yes, you can download songs on up to 3 devices with one Premium account.
- How many songs can I download with Spotify Premium? You can download up to 10,000 songs on 3 devices with Spotify Premium.
